A projected future value for Byrna, Inc.’s stock, determined by financial analysts, represents an estimated price level the security might reach within a specific timeframe. These projections, based on various analytical methods, including fundamental and technical analysis, offer investors potential insights into a stock’s perceived value and future performance. For instance, an analyst might project a value of $X based on anticipated earnings growth and market conditions.
Understanding these valuations can be a crucial component of investment strategies. They provide a benchmark against which investors can assess current market prices, potentially identifying overvalued or undervalued securities. Historical performance, while not indicative of future results, offers valuable context, revealing how accurate past projections have been and providing insights into potential future trends. This historical context, coupled with current market dynamics, can significantly inform investment decisions.
